What is the significance of the 'hour' mentioned in John 17?

Answered in 1 source

'The hour' in John 17 signifies the appointed time for Jesus’ glorification and the fulfillment of God's redemptive plan.

'The hour' mentioned in John 17 signifies a critical moment in Jesus' ministry where He is about to fulfill the purpose for which He was sent into the world. This hour refers to the time of His suffering, death, and ultimately His glorification through resurrection. It emphasizes God's sovereignty over redemptive history; this hour had been predetermined before the foundation of the world. By acknowledging the significance of this hour, Christians understand that Christ's sacrificial death and resurrection were not accidental but part of God's divine plan for salvation. Therefore, this hour is a demonstration of God's control and purpose in glorifying His Son, thus bringing glory to Himself.
Scripture References: John 17:1, John 13:1, Acts 2:23
